网页设计已经成为了衡量一个网站品质的重要标准。在众多网页元素中,滚动页面CSS设计尤为重要。它不仅影响着用户的视觉体验,还直接关系到网站的访问量和用户体验。本文将从滚动页面CSS的设计原则、技巧和案例等方面,为您揭示打造视觉盛宴的秘籍。

一、滚动页面CSS设计原则

1. 用户体验至上

在设计滚动页面CSS时,首先要考虑用户体验。页面滚动应流畅自然,避免出现卡顿现象。要确保页面内容丰富多样,满足用户需求。

滚动页面CSS的艺术与方法打造视觉盛宴的方法

2. 简洁明了

滚动页面CSS设计应以简洁明了为原则,避免过于复杂的样式。过多的装饰性元素会分散用户注意力,降低页面整体美观度。

3. 适应性

滚动页面CSS设计应具备良好的适应性,以适应不同屏幕尺寸和分辨率。这要求我们在编写CSS代码时,充分利用媒体查询(Media Query)等技术。

4. 个性化

在设计滚动页面CSS时,要充分考虑网站的定位和风格,打造具有个性化的页面效果。

二、滚动页面CSS技巧

1. 利用CSS动画实现滚动效果

通过CSS动画,我们可以轻松实现滚动效果。以下是一个简单的示例:

```css

@keyframes scroll {

0% {

transform: translateY(0);

}

100% {

transform: translateY(-100%);

}

}

.scroll-container {

animation: scroll 10s linear infinite;

}

```

2. 利用CSS背景图实现滚动效果

在滚动页面中,背景图的滚动可以增加视觉层次感。以下是一个示例:

```css

.scroll-container {

background-image: url('background.jpg');

background-repeat: no-repeat;

background-attachment: scroll;

background-position: center center;

}

```

3. 利用CSS3过渡效果实现滚动效果

通过CSS3过渡效果,我们可以使滚动过程中的元素平滑过渡。以下是一个示例:

```css

.scroll-container {

transition: all 0.5s ease;

}

.scroll-container:hover {

transform: translateY(-10px);

}

```

三、滚动页面CSS案例赏析

1. 滚动背景案例

以下是一个利用CSS实现滚动背景的案例:

```html